The Pajaro Valley Unified School District held a Sustainable Schools Advisory meeting on September 1, 2026, focused on reviewing and discussing optimal elementary school program models and boundary scenarios. The meeting involved detailed presentations of enrollment projections, classroom capacities, and four different boundary planning scenarios (A through D) that prioritized factors such as neighborhood access, facility condition, feeder pattern coherence, and community stability. The advisory group examined data on school capacities, special education populations, and English language learner considerations to inform potential school consolidations and boundary adjustments. While no formal decisions or contract awards were made, the discussion highlighted the need for further data refinement, community input, and consideration of facility investments to support any future changes. The group planned to finalize recommendations by mid-September and continue engagement through surveys and town halls, emphasizing the importance of transparency and stakeholder involvement in the process.
